Yes, I have an analog phone installed in my car (came built in). It cannot be removed and it operates a wonderful hands free system. My problem is that I only use it about 5 minutes per month (emergencies and a few calls). This is not enough usage to justify any of the monhly plans that still support analog service. I would like to use a prepaid phone card thus be able to purchase, say a $10-$25 card where the minutes are good until used up. Are any such plans available or are there any monthly plans available for say $10-$15. I live North of Seattle. Thanks, Dave

You won't be able to get away without a monthly recurring charge, because it costs the carrier a certain amount to keep a number active in their system. However, for the minimal usage you are contemplating, Tricell offers some pretty good analog plans (starting at $11.95 per month). They resell AT&T Wireless analog service and are based in Seattle. You can also try Savecell, who offers higher per-minute pricing for airtime and long distance, but slightly lower monthly rates.
